Transaction e681a2d51dcc621660a24f72c6671a1b4e4afb67155e5a495ac0a5ddd08d716c
1 Input
1 Output
-
e681a2d51dcc621660a24f72c6671a1b4e4afb67155e5a495ac0a5ddd08d716c:0
- value
- 30922018
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e30e2b6b79bdb52ddb13cf952ec9306fbceaae
- address
- ltc1quh3su2mt0x7m2twmz08e2tkfxphme64wapler8